Git操作
Git是程序员日常生活中经常用到的东西,比如项目版本控制、项目团队开发等。下面就记录一些基本的Git操作
-
git clone url(GitHub 或者 码云等远程仓库的链接)
- 将远程仓库的内容下载到本地 并携带一份 .git 文件夹
- -b 下载指定分支 例如:git clone -b 远程分支名称 https://GitHub.com/username/xxx.git
-
git init
- 将该文件夹构建成一个Git仓库,使用该命令后文件夹中会多出一个 .git的隐藏文件夹,该隐藏文件夹标识该文件夹是属于Git管理的,记录了项目的历史版本以及操作日志等。
-
git status
- 查看文件夹中文件提交状态
-
git add . | [fileName]
- 可指定相应的文件,也可以使用 .代表所有文件
-
git commit -m “提交注释信息”
- 将修改提交到本地仓库
-
git push
- 将本地仓库改变推送到远程仓库中
-
git branch 分支名
- 分支是git的一种常见工具吧,简单指向某个提交记录。
-
git checkout 分支名
- 切换分支,比如 git checkout dev;git commit; 这个时候新的改变就会提交到 dev分支,而不是在默认的 master分支。在后期使用合并分支将dev的内容整合到master分支上。
- git checkout -b 分支名 不仅能创建分支还能切换到指定分支
-
git merge 分支名
- 合并分支,处于master分支的时候可以使用这个命令来合并新分支下做的修改。介于在新分支和master分支都提交的情况下。